STM32入门教程:智能手环应用

智能手环是一种流行的可穿戴设备,可以追踪用户的健康和运动数据,并提供其他有用的功能。在本教程中,我们将介绍如何使用STM32微控制器开发智能手环的应用。本教程将通过代码案例来详细讲解各个功能的实现过程。

在开始之前,我们需要准备以下材料:

  • STM32开发板(建议使用STM32F4系列)
  • OLED显示屏模块
  • 心率传感器模块
  • 三轴加速度传感器模块
  • 电池供电电路

以下是本教程将涵盖的主要内容:

  1. STM32开发环境的搭建
  2. OLED显示屏的驱动
  3. 心率传感器的使用
  4. 三轴加速度传感器的使用
  5. 数据的存储与分析
  6. 手环功能的实现

第一部分:STM32开发环境的搭建 首先,我们需要安装STM32CubeIDE,这是STMicroelectronics官方提供的开发环境。下载安装STM32CubeIDE并按照指导进行配置。在配置过程中,选择我们使用的STM32F4系列微控制器。

第二部分:OLED显示屏的驱动 OLED显示屏是智能手环的主要输出设备,我们需要编写代码来控制显示内容。首先,我们要了解OLED显示屏的通信协议(如I2C或SPI等)。然后,我们可以使用STM32的外设库来配置和发送数据到OLED显示屏。

第三部分:心率传感器的

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值